Output fdfd666ae66a3b8adee499e18d80f4fa0506bc088ca01074eef56d18e624ac0f:1

value
18842392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be835eee3512990921d97a5e17f47d2a52a2f9b4 OP_EQUAL
address
3K4Mgo8xR4sXxaRZ37RcS4dcZAdT5ptPny
transaction
fdfd666ae66a3b8adee499e18d80f4fa0506bc088ca01074eef56d18e624ac0f
confirmations
468835
spent
true